Output e6335886d9eeb78cb3c6679029dd1bfef2bc7e238dcda692b02a38e4a956d961:1

value
140350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8abf99c565c171af115f9ad4ce3311dafb2298c OP_EQUAL
address
3QMsX9qDXJYS1GL7F4ym6DGod9Hhtge78E
transaction
e6335886d9eeb78cb3c6679029dd1bfef2bc7e238dcda692b02a38e4a956d961
spent
true